Open Design has done a series of well-received patronage projects where people pay to have a level of involvement in the design of an RPG product. The nice thing about the projects is that you get to chat with RPG big-shots like Wolfgang Baur as you watch them do their thing. You can see ideas take form, give your own opinions, and watch and participate as they make a full-fledged product.
